Happy Turkey Day! This Thanksgiving we're going with the Coffee Pecan Pie Porter from Clown Shoes! On the pour, this is a dark brown color with some red highlights. The head is thin and tan colored. Initially there are a lot of coffee flavors, with a roasted and rich taste. But it's balanced and malty with a nutty finish. This is a beer that we expected to be a lot sweeter, like pecan pie, but the sweetness is very subtle. Even at 8.5%, this porter is easy to drink and very enjoyable this time of year.
